Product
Mixture
of two organophosphorus systemic (Dimethoate) and contact (Chloropyrifos)
insecticides acting by both contact and stomach poisoning on a wide range
of sucking and chewing insect pests.
Composition
Each
1 litter contains 22.2% (222 gm) Dimethoate (EC) + 27.8% (278 gm)
Chloropyrifos (EC)

Compatibility
Non-compatible with Alkaline compounds and sulfur
based ones.
Side
effects on pollinating bees and other biota
Harmful to pollinator bees and fish.
Note
Perform
a plant sensitivity test before spraying.
